Major American media outlet CNBC praised BTS for their activities in 2017.
On December 29, CNBC published an article titled 'BTS and Big Hit Entertainment: How K-pop broke through in the US,' analyzing BTS's success.
The article highlighted that it is BTS's authenticity that is shining "amid a genre that has been criticized for being overly-manufactured." Along with the creative use of social media, the tactics of BTS outlined by CNBC summed up the group's moves to maintain their image as real artists.
